Las Vegas Review-Journal. “It was fun,” Marie Musso Greene said when asked what it was like being married to the late headliner. “He always made humor out of whatever he could.
He made you laugh and feel good. It was a happy time.”His rep, Howard Rapp, told The Post: “Shecky Greene was a brilliant comedian whose career spanned 7 decades and will be missed by all.
He entertained me even through our last phone call where he sang me a song and included my name to entertain me. I will miss him as I [have known] him for over 50 years.”Born Fred Sheldon Greenfield on April 8, 1926, in Chicago, Greene served in the Navy during World War II.He attended community college to become a gym teacher but ended up performing in nightclubs for money.Greene’s love for comedy deepened when he teamed up with the future co-founder of The Comedy Store in Los Angeles, Sammy Shore.
In 1953, Greene relocated to Las Vegas, where he opened for Dorothy Shay — also known as the “Park Avenue Hillbillie.”“This was the making of my career,” Greene recalled in a 1996 interview with the Las Vegas Sun. “They held me over with Patty Andrews after she left her sisters, then they put me up with [bandleader] Xavier Cugat.”In 1956, Greene introduced Elvis Presley, who was making his Vegas debut.
